Default Alignment mode?

Does anyone know why when the cursor is below the text at the end of a
document, it turns into an "I" bar and shows the little alignment icons as
you move it from left, to center, to right?

ToolsOptionsEditEnable Click and Type is enabled. Uncheck it if the
puzzle becomes mindboggling..
